The windows market in Kent, Washington, is competitive and service-oriented, reflecting the city's mix of older, established homes and new construction. The climate, with its cool, wet winters and mild summers, drives a high demand for energy-efficient windows that can improve insulation and reduce heating costs. Quality is generally high, with providers offering a range of products from standard vinyl replacement windows to premium composite and wood-clad options. Competition is strong, keeping pricing relatively fair, but consumers should expect a wide range. A standard, full-window replacement for an average home can range from $7,500 to $20,000+, heavily dependent on the number of windows, materials (vinyl, fiberglass, composite), and the complexity of the installation. The market is served by a combination of large, branded companies (like Renewal by Andersen) and highly-rated local and regional contractors, giving homeowners a variety of choices in terms of price point and service style.

For a standard double-hung vinyl window replacement in Kent, homeowners can expect to pay between $600 to $1,200 per window installed, with whole-home projects averaging $8,000 to $20,000. Key cost factors include the window material (vinyl, fiberglass, or wood), the size and style of the window, the condition of your home's existing frames, and local labor rates. Specific to our region, energy-efficient upgrades with low-E coatings and argon gas are highly recommended for our damp, cool climate and can increase upfront cost but offer significant long-term savings on heating bills.
The ideal installation windows in Kent are during the drier periods of late spring, summer, and early fall to avoid our frequent rainy season. While professional installers can work year-round with proper precautions, scheduling outside of the peak winter wetness allows for safer working conditions and easier sealing of the exterior. It's advisable to book several weeks or even months in advance, especially for spring/summer projects, as reputable local companies' schedules fill up quickly during these preferred seasons.
Yes, the City of Kent requires a building permit for window replacement if you are altering the rough opening size or if the work is part of a larger remodel. For like-for-like replacements, a permit is generally not required, but the installation must still comply with the Washington State Energy Code and the International Residential Code (IRC). A reputable, licensed Kent window installer will handle all necessary permit research and applications, ensuring your new windows meet codes for energy efficiency, safety, and egress.

The most common issues in Kent's climate are condensation between panes (indicating a seal failure) and drafts or water leakage due to improper flashing and sealing. Prevention starts with choosing quality, climate-appropriate windows and a meticulous installer who follows best practices for waterproofing, including proper integration with your home's weather-resistant barrier. Ensure your installer provides a strong labor warranty (often 2-10 years) that covers workmanship, and understand the manufacturer's warranty on the window units themselves against seal failure and material defects.
